文本文档转为excel怎么弄

文本文档转为excel怎么弄

文本文档转为Excel的方法包括使用Excel的内置导入功能、使用Python脚本、第三方转换工具等。最简单和常用的方法是使用Excel的内置导入功能,具体步骤如下:打开Excel、选择“数据”选项卡、点击“从文本/CSV”按钮、选择要导入的文本文件、按照向导提示完成导入。

在这篇文章中,我们将详细探讨这些方法,包括它们的优缺点、适用场景和具体操作步骤。无论你是新手还是有经验的用户,本文都将为你提供一个详细的指南,帮助你将文本文档高效地转为Excel格式。

一、使用Excel的内置导入功能

1、打开Excel并选择“数据”选项卡

首先,启动Excel应用程序,然后选择顶部菜单栏中的“数据”选项卡。在这个选项卡中,你会看到一个“从文本/CSV”按钮,这是导入文本文档的关键。

2、点击“从文本/CSV”按钮

点击“从文本/CSV”按钮后,Excel会弹出一个文件选择对话框。你需要浏览你的计算机,找到你想要转换的文本文档,并选择它。

3、选择要导入的文本文件

找到并选择你要导入的文本文件后,点击“导入”按钮。此时,Excel会启动一个导入向导,帮助你逐步完成导入过程。

4、按照向导提示完成导入

导入向导会询问你一些关于文件格式的问题,比如分隔符类型(如逗号、制表符等)、文本识别编码(如UTF-8、ANSI等)。根据你的文件实际情况,选择合适的选项。完成所有步骤后,点击“完成”按钮,Excel会将文本文档内容导入到当前工作表中。

二、使用Python脚本

对于那些对编程有一定了解的用户,使用Python脚本可以更加灵活和高效地将文本文档转换为Excel文件。Python有许多库可以帮助完成这个任务,比如pandas和openpyxl。

1、安装所需的Python库

首先,你需要安装pandas和openpyxl库。你可以使用以下命令来安装它们:

pip install pandas openpyxl

2、编写转换脚本

安装完所需库后,编写一个Python脚本来完成转换任务。以下是一个简单的示例脚本:

import pandas as pd

读取文本文档

df = pd.read_csv('input.txt', delimiter='t')

将数据写入Excel文件

df.to_excel('output.xlsx', index=False)

3、运行脚本

将脚本保存为一个.py文件,然后在命令行中运行它:

python script.py

运行完脚本后,你会在当前目录下看到一个名为output.xlsx的Excel文件。

三、使用第三方转换工具

如果你不想自己动手编写代码,市面上有许多第三方工具可以帮助你完成文本文档到Excel的转换。这些工具通常提供更加用户友好的界面和更多的功能选项。

1、选择合适的工具

有许多在线和离线工具可以帮助你完成转换任务。常见的有Convertio、Zamzar等在线工具,以及一些专门的桌面应用程序。

2、使用在线工具

以Convertio为例,使用步骤如下:

  1. 访问Convertio网站。
  2. 上传你的文本文档。
  3. 选择输出格式为Excel。
  4. 点击“转换”按钮。
  5. 下载转换后的Excel文件。

3、使用桌面应用程序

一些桌面应用程序提供更强大的功能和更高的转换精度。安装并运行这些应用程序后,你通常只需要按照向导提示完成转换过程。

四、手动复制粘贴

对于简单的文本文档,有时手动复制粘贴也是一种快速有效的方法。虽然这种方法不适合大规模数据处理,但对于小文件来说,它可能是最快捷的方法。

1、打开文本文档和Excel

首先,同时打开你的文本文档和Excel应用程序。

2、复制文本文档内容

在文本文档中,选择你需要复制的内容,然后右键选择“复制”或者使用快捷键Ctrl+C。

3、粘贴到Excel中

切换到Excel,选择一个单元格,然后右键选择“粘贴”或者使用快捷键Ctrl+V。此时,文本文档的内容会被粘贴到Excel中。

五、自动化批量处理

对于需要批量处理多个文本文档的情况,手动操作显然不够高效。此时,你可以选择编写脚本或者使用一些专门的批量处理工具来完成任务。

1、编写批量处理脚本

如果你熟悉编程,可以编写一个脚本来批量处理多个文本文档。以下是一个示例Python脚本:

import pandas as pd

import os

获取所有文本文档文件

files = [f for f in os.listdir() if f.endswith('.txt')]

for file in files:

# 读取文本文档

df = pd.read_csv(file, delimiter='t')

# 将数据写入Excel文件

output_file = file.replace('.txt', '.xlsx')

df.to_excel(output_file, index=False)

2、使用批量处理工具

市面上有一些专门的工具可以帮助你批量处理文本文档。这些工具通常提供批量导入和导出功能,你只需要设置一次,然后让工具自动完成剩下的工作。

六、注意事项和常见问题

在将文本文档转换为Excel的过程中,你可能会遇到一些问题。以下是一些常见问题及其解决方法:

1、编码问题

如果你的文本文档使用了特殊的编码,可能会在转换过程中出现乱码。解决方法是确保在导入时选择正确的编码格式。

2、分隔符问题

文本文档中的数据通常是通过特定的分隔符(如逗号、制表符等)分隔的。如果分隔符选择不正确,导入的数据可能会错位。确保在导入向导中选择正确的分隔符。

3、大文件处理

对于非常大的文本文档,Excel可能无法一次性导入所有数据。此时,你可以选择分批次导入,或者使用编程脚本来逐步处理数据。

4、数据格式问题

在导入过程中,Excel可能会自动更改某些数据的格式(如日期、数字等)。你可以在导入后手动调整这些数据的格式,或者在导入向导中选择合适的格式选项。

通过以上几种方法和技巧,你可以高效地将文本文档转换为Excel文件。无论你是需要一次性处理一个文件,还是需要批量处理多个文件,这篇文章都为你提供了详细的操作指南和注意事项。希望这些内容能帮助你顺利完成任务,提高工作效率。

相关问答FAQs:

1. 如何将文本文档转为Excel文件?

  • 问题: 我有一个文本文档,想要将其转换为Excel文件,应该怎么做呢?
  • 回答: 您可以使用Excel软件自带的导入功能来将文本文档转换为Excel文件。打开Excel,选择“文件”-“打开”,在文件类型中选择“文本文件”,选择您要转换的文本文档,然后按照导入向导的步骤进行操作即可将文本文档导入为Excel文件。

2. 转换文本文档为Excel有什么好处?

  • 问题: 我听说可以将文本文档转换为Excel文件,这样做有什么好处呢?
  • 回答: 将文本文档转换为Excel文件有几个好处。首先,Excel具有强大的数据处理功能,可以对数据进行排序、筛选、计算等操作,方便数据分析和管理。其次,通过将文本文档转换为Excel文件,可以更方便地与其他人共享和协作,因为Excel是广泛使用的办公软件,几乎每个人都可以打开和编辑Excel文件。最后,将文本文档转换为Excel文件可以提高数据的可视化程度,通过使用Excel的图表和图形功能,可以更直观地展示数据,便于理解和传达。

3. 转换文本文档为Excel时需要注意什么?

  • 问题: 在将文本文档转换为Excel文件时,有什么需要注意的地方呢?
  • 回答: 在转换文本文档为Excel文件时,有几个需要注意的地方。首先,确保文本文档的格式符合Excel的要求,比如每行数据是否按照Excel的表格形式排列,每列数据是否使用适当的分隔符等。其次,检查文本文档中是否包含特殊字符或格式,例如日期、货币符号等,需要在导入时进行适当的处理和转换。最后,如果文本文档中存在大量数据,建议在导入前先备份文本文档,以防止数据丢失或导入错误。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4544367

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部